Loras Baseball assistant Jay Williams appears on reality show “Pros vs. Joes”

Courtesy: Loras College Baseball Office

 

On February 7th Loras College assistant baseball coach Jay Williams appeared on an episode of the Spike TV reality show “Pros vs. Joes".  Williams went through tryouts in Chicago before being selected to film his episode - in which average “Joes” take on current/former professional athletes - over Halloween weekend. After trying out for the show, Jay found himself throwing pitches to baseball great Joe Carter at Zephyr Field in New Orleans.

 

To begin the show contestants were to grab a rebound, dribble down the court, and then make a shot.  After being the first to make his shot, Jay qualified as the #1 seed.  He was then able to pick between baseball (Joe Carter), basketball (Kenny Anderson), or football (Rocket Ismail).  Because of his extensive baseball background Jay chose to go against Joe Carter (who has hit one of the two series ending home-runs in World Series history).

 

For his portion of the show cameras taped from 7 p.m. until 3 a.m.  “There was a small guy who kept encouraging us to talk trash to the pro’s” Williams said.  Coach Williams did get in a couple of good lines, including when he asked the other contestants where former Toronto Blue Jay Joe Carter’s “walker with the tennis balls was.” MORE TRASH TALKING HERE

 

“What you see on TV isn’t really what happens,” said Jay, who works with outfielders and hitters at Loras.  Williams and his competitor Mike Martin, threw pitches to Carter until they got 10 strikes.  The outfield was split up into four zones - single, double, triple, homerun – and points were scored based on where Carter hit the ball.  The person with the least number of total bases won.

 

Williams threw 30 pitches and gave up 11 bases, while Martin threw more than 100 pitches (and had to take a break at one point), giving up nine bases.
